Itinerary Highlights
Day 1: Kigali to Volcanoes National Park
Morning pickup from Kigali. Visit the Kigali Genocide Memorial for a moving overview of Rwanda’s history. Drive 2.5 hours through Rwanda’s famously pristine countryside — the “Land of a Thousand Hills” — to Musanze, gateway to Volcanoes National Park. Afternoon optional visit to the Ellen DeGeneres Campus of the Dian Fossey Gorilla Fund. Overnight near Volcanoes NP.
Day 2: Gorilla Trekking & Return to Kigali
Early breakfast. Transfer to Volcanoes National Park headquarters for 7 AM briefing. Trek into the bamboo and rainforest slopes of the Virunga Volcanoes to find one of Rwanda’s 12 habituated gorilla families. Experience the awe of sitting meters away from a silverback. One magical hour with the gorillas. Return for your certificate. Afternoon drive back to Kigali. Safe travels!

Why Rwanda for Gorilla Trekking
- Easier treks — Volcanoes NP terrain is generally less steep than Bwindi
- Shorter drive from Kigali (2.5 hours vs 8-9 hours from Kampala)
- Kigali is Africa’s cleanest and safest capital
- Combine with golden monkey tracking and Dian Fossey’s grave hike
- Premium experience — Rwanda positions itself as a luxury destination
